CS2.7. By 2015, leading services providers, financing agencies and governments in 5 countries : a) are making use of financial and other incentives to provide sustainable water and sanitation services to low income consumers ; b) have mechanisms in place to ensure that capital maintenance and support costs are financed to ensure water and sanitation services that last to low income consumers.
